So how did I manage to stamp those images inside the frames? It was easy. First I placed the die on the center of a piece of 4 3/4” x 3 1/2” piece of Whisper White Cardstock.

I then placed that piece with the cut outs on top of another piece of Whisper White Cardstock the same size. Using a pencil, I very lightly traced the openings onto the bottom piece. I used those pencil markings as a guide when I stamped the images. Once you have stamped your images, you can erase the pencil lines.

I used Stampin Blends to color the images and the background around the outside. You don’t need to color all of the Whisper White piece with the background color, only that part that will show through the frame “window”. I used a mixture of Seaside Spray and Balmy Blue to get the exact shade of blue I wanted. Even though each set of Stampin’ Blends come with a light and a dark shade, you can mix in other similar colors together.

If you would like to try this card, these are the supplies that you will need:
- Have a Hoot Bundle (Have a Hoot Stamp Set & Peek-A-Hoot Dies)
- Night of Navy Cardstock – Cut 4 1/4” x 11”, Score and fold at 5 1/2”
- Plaid Tidings Designer Series Paper – Cut 4” x 5 1/4”, plus a strip 1/2” x 4”
- Whisper White Cardstock – Cut two pieces 4 3/4” x 3 1/2” and one piece cut 5 1/4” x 4”
- Ink: Night of Navy
- Stampin’ Blends: Crumb Cake, Soft Suede, Pumpkin Pie, Real Red, Mango Melody, Balmy Blue and Seaside Spray.
- Adhesive: Stamp & Seal and Dimensionals
- Iridescent Pearls
